Benfica and Psv Eindhoven compete for the first leg of the final qualifying round of the Champions League. Both teams are in splendid form, the Lusitanians in Europe have swept Spartak Moscow away with a double 2-0 and in the league they have started with two wins. A clear path also for PSV who started the season with four wins: 5-1 and 2-1 with Galtasaray and 3-0 and 1-0 with Midtjilland, won the Dutch Super Cup 4-0 with the Ajax and made his league debut with a 2-0 away against Heracles. The teams are confident even if the coaches have to face some absence, among the Lusitanian fulori Vertonghen and in doubt Seferovic, among the Dutch Ledezma should not make it.

Benfica have won all the official matches played this season by conceding just one goal

The Lusitanian home side have won both previous matches against PSV

Benfinca hasn’t lost between the walls since April 17, 2-1 against Gil Vicente

The level of the two squads is very high, but for us Benfica has a better pool of players also because, it must be said, the Eagles have spent a lot of money for at least two market sessions. It was only during this summer that Joao Mario, who already managed the midfield, and Yaremchuk, who scored on his debut, and the Belgian defender Vertonghen arrived, but at the moment he is injured. Investments that follow those of the recent past including that for the Brazilian talent Verissimo. Completely opposite is the management of the PSV which sells the jewels and replaces them with the talents of the nursery. In the last few weeks Malen and Dumfries have started, but for now the backlash has not been mainly thanks to the very young winger Madueke, who has already three goals and an assist in 5 games. It will be necessary to understand whether the transfers will not affect even against high-level teams.
